What's the biggest size dumpster available?
The biggest roll off dumpster that companies commonly rent is a 40 yard container. This enormous d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is comparable to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.
The weight limit on 40 yard containers usually 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be very conscious of the limit and do your best not to exceed it. Should you go over the limit, you can incur overage charges, which add up quickly.
Examples of projects that a 40 yard container will probably be the ideal size for contain: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-dwelling interior renovation Getting rid of crap when you are moving in or out House demolition New house building Commercial and residential cleanouts

Permanent vs Roll off dumpsters
Whether or not you require a permanent or roll off dumpster depends upon the kind of job and service you need. Long-Lasting dumpster service is for continuing needs that last longer than just a couple of days. This includes matters like day to day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is simply what the name suggests; a one time demand for job-specific waste removal.
Temporary roll-off d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they will be properly used. All these are usually larger containers that could handle all the waste that comes with that specific job. Long-Lasting dumpsters are generally smaller containers as they are emptied on a regular basis and so don't need to hold as much at one time.
If you request a long-lasting dumpster, some businesses need at least a one-year service agreement for this dumpster. Roll off dumpsters merely require a rental fee for the time that you keep the dumpster on the job.
What's the Difference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?
Roll off and front load dumpsters have features which make them useful for different types of jobs.
A roll off dumpster is delivered to your project location and left there until you want a truck to haul it and your debris away. They usually have open tops and also a door on the front. This makes it easy for workers to load a wide selection of debris into the dumpster.
A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the ground. The arms lean to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. This really is a helpful alternative for companies that collect considerable amounts of garbage.
While roll off dumpsters are normally left on location,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set schedule. This makes it feasible for sanitation professionals to eliminate garbage and rubbish for multiple homes and companies in the region at reasonable costs.

Rubbish removal vs dumpster rental cost in Dille - Which is right for you?
If you own a project you're going to undertake at home, you might be wondering if it is better to hire someone to come haul off all your garbage and rubbish for you, or in case you should just rent a dumpster in Dille and load it yourself.
Renting a container is a better option in case you want the flexibility to load it on your own time and you do not mind doing it yourself to save on labour. Dumpsters also work well in the event that you've at least seven cubic yards or more of debris. Rolloffs usually begin at 10 cubic yards, so should you only have 3-4 yards of waste, you're paying for much more dumpster than you desire.
Trash or junk removal makes more sense in case you want somebody else to load your old items. In addition, it functions well should you want it to be taken away immediately so it is out of your hair, or in the event that you only have a few big things; this is likely cheaper than renting an entire dumpster.
What Types of Debris Can I Place Into a Dumpster?
It's possible for you to set most sorts of debris into a dumpster rental cost in Dille. There are, however, some exclusions. For instance, you cannot place chemicals into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ronic Equipment and batteries are also prohibited. If something introduces an environmental hazard, you likely cannot place it in a dumpster. Contact your rental company if you're unsure.
That leaves most types of debris that you can place in the dumpster, include dr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Pretty much any kind of debris left from a construction job can go in the dumpster.
Particular kinds of okay debris, however, may require additional fees. If you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you should request the rental company whether you are required to pay another f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, depending on the item.

Can I Use a Roll off Dumpster in a Residential Area?
Most residential areas enable rolloff dumpsters. If you own a driveway, then you can certainly usually park the dumpster there so you do not annoy your neighbors or cause traffic problems by putting it upon the street.
Some projects, however, will require placing the dumpster on the road. If this applies to you personally, then you must talk to your city to find out whether you must get any licenses before renting the dumpster. Usually, cities will allow you to keep a dumpster on a residential street for a short period of time. Should you think you will need to be sure that it stays to the street for a number of weeks or months, though, you may need to get a permit.
Contacting your local licenses and licensing office is usually recommended. Even if it's an unnecessary precaution, at least you will know that you're following the law.
